Winnie-the-Pooh bridge to be sold at auction for more than $100,000 – Sydney Morning Herald
The bridge was where Pooh devised the rules for his famous game Poohsticks.

An old bridge that inspired Winnie-the-Pooh author A.A. Milne and was depicted in his much-loved childrens stories about the honey-loving bear is being sold at auction on Wednesday, with a price estimate of up to around $112,000.
